我们都知道 Kubernetes(K8s) 是云原生时代的核心技术,也了解它有 CKA、CKS 等权威认证加持。但大多数人心里仍然有个疑问:

👉 “我学了K8s,职场上到底哪些岗位用得上?”
👉 “如果我不做运维,我还需要懂K8s吗?”
👉 “公司哪些部门在用K8s?我该往哪个方向走?”

今天,我们这篇文章从企业内部的 “岗位对标” 和 “技能落地” 来看:K8s在公司里,到底是哪些人、哪些团队的“硬通货”?

🧭 为什么企业越来越离不开K8s?

K8s 是一个用于自动化部署、扩展和管理容器化应用的系统。简单说,它帮企业把服务器资源用到极致,把微服务管得井井有条,还能提升系统的稳定性和可维护性。

对企业来说,K8s 的三个价值是:

  • 提效:自动化部署 + 自愈能力,效率飞起

  • 降本:资源统一调度,节省大量服务器成本

  • 抗压:高可用 + 弹性伸缩,业务高峰不再慌

所以,在使用容器技术的公司,K8s 不只是“可选项”,更是“基础设施”。

下面我们从“职场岗位”维度拆解,看看不同岗位与K8s的关系:

🛠️ 1.运维工程师、Linux运维工程师等:
关键词:操作系统、系统稳定性、资源调度、故障恢复、性能优化、监控、日志、上线代码。

这是 K8s 在传统运维中的自然延伸。很多企业原本以虚拟机为主,如今都开始往容器迁移,K8s 是你不可绕过的技术。

你需要掌握:

  • 熟悉 K8s 基础操作、Pod/Service/Ingress 等对象的使用

  • 使用 kubectl、k9s、Lens 等工具日常管理集群

  • K8s 网络策略、资源限制、节点维护

  • 故障排查(如 Pod CrashLoopBackOff、调度失败、网络隔离)


是否必须懂K8s:YES

不再是“学了加分”,而是“ 不学就被淘汰了”。

🧑‍💻 2. DevOps / 运维开发工程师

关键词:CI/CD、自动化、上线部署、平台稳定性

这是K8s落地的第一主力军,几乎每个中大型互联网/科技企业都有这个岗位。

你需要掌握:

  • K8s集群部署与维护(Kubeadm、Kubespray、云原生服务)

  • Helm、GitOps、Jenkins 与 K8s 的集成

  • 应用发布流程、滚动更新、蓝绿部署

  • 日志、监控、告警系统与K8s对接(Prometheus、ELK等)

✅ 是否必须懂K8s:YES!
在这个岗位,K8s 已是基础技能,不会就是“差一个门槛”。

☁️ 3.云平台/云原生架构师
关键词:架构设计、云迁移、集群治理、多租户设计。

这是K8s最进阶的方向。你不仅要会用,还要设计整个企业的容器平台架构。

你需要掌握:

  • 各类集群搭建方案(云厂商托管、自建高可用等)

  • 多租户隔离策略(RBAC、NetworkPolicy)

  • K8s 性能调优、调度优化、成本优化

  • 服务网格(如 Istio)与平台统一治理


是否必须懂K8s:YES,必须很懂!

是整个团队技术基建的主心骨,你不但懂K8s,还要教别人怎么用K8s。

👷‍♀️ 4. SRE(Site Reliability Engineer) 站点可靠性工程师

关键词:可观测性、稳定性、故障演练、应急响应

SRE 是Google推广的角色,在追求系统可靠性与自动化之间做平衡。K8s 是它的核心武器之一。

你需要掌握:

  • K8s集群的高可用架构设计

  • 容器健康检查、自愈机制

  • Chaos Engineering(混沌工程)实践

  • K8s日志/监控体系、自动报警、自动缩容等策略

✅ 是否必须懂K8s:YES!
K8s 是实现平台稳定性的重要支点,SRE不懂K8s是“瞎指挥”。

🧩 5.DBA / 数据库管理员
关键词:数据库部署、高可用、容灾备份、资源优化、云原生数据库。

随着企业逐步将架构云原生化,数据库也从“裸机+运维”逐渐向容器+K8s演进。虽然目前大规模使用容器部署数据库还有限制,但作为 DBA,你已经无法忽视 K8s 的趋势

你需要掌握:

  • 如何在 K8s 中部署常见数据库(MySQL、PostgreSQL、Redis、MongoDB 等)

  • 使用 StatefulSet、PVC、StorageClass 管理持久化存储

  • 掌握数据库在容器中的备份/恢复策略(如 Velero、自定义脚本等)

  • 数据库服务的高可用方案(主从复制、Keepalived、Operator 控制器等)

  • 常见云原生数据库管理平台(如 TiDB、CockroachDB、Crunchy PostgreSQL Operator)


是否必须懂K8s:YES

云厂商 PaaS 越来越多都基于 K8s 提供数据库服务,“K8s上的DBA”将是未来新常态。

👨‍💻 6. 后端开发工程师

关键词:微服务、服务注册、配置管理、服务间通信

你可能不直接维护集群,但你的服务每天都在 K8s 上跑!

你需要掌握:

  • 基本的 K8s 配置(Pod、Deployment、Service)

  • 怎么写 Dockerfile、Helm Chart

  • 如何调试 K8s 中的服务问题(日志、端口、权限)

  • 与配置中心、服务发现(如Istio)集成的方式

✅ 是否必须懂K8s:YES!
不了解K8s,就难以独立部署或排查问题

🧪 7.测试工程师(TestDev / 自动化测试)
关键词:自动化环境搭建、回归测试、环境隔离、接口测试。

K8s 不只是运维的工具,越来越多测试团队也使用 K8s 来部署测试环境,实现测试环境弹性调度与销毁。

你需要掌握:

  • 如何用 K8s 一键部署一套可用测试环境

  • 使用 Helm/ArgoCD 实现环境快速还原

  • 与 CI 系统(如 GitLab CI)对接自动化测试流水线

  • 测试容器的生命周期管理


是否必须懂K8s:Yes,懂了很加分!

你会发现,“测试环境部署自动化”这个事儿没人想干,但你要是能搞定,立马变核心。

🧱8. 架构师 / 技术负责人

关键词:系统设计、服务治理、成本控制、平台选型

技术架构的决策者,需要根据业务规模、团队能力、成本预算来规划K8s使用。

你需要掌握:

  • 多集群管理、异地容灾、混合云部署方案

  • K8s 与 Istio、Service Mesh 的配合

  • 企业级权限控制(RBAC)、安全策略、网络隔离

  • 如何让开发/测试/运维高效协同用好K8s

✅ 是否必须懂K8s:YES
你不需要自己写YAML,但必须能懂全局架构、资源调度和安全策略。

💡 9.技术爱好者 / 转行学习者
关键词:职业转型、技能提升、求职跳槽。

如果你是刚入行、跨专业,或者正在规划未来方向,那掌握 K8s 是一条进入高薪岗位的捷径之一

你需要掌握:

  • K8s 理论与动手并重,掌握从 0 部署到应用发布

  • 用 CKA/CKAD 作为起点,系统化掌握云原生技能

  • 与 DevOps、微服务、CI/CD 等概念联动学习


是否必须懂K8s:未来趋势必备

K8s 是“新时代的Linux命令”,不会你可能还没上桌,就已经错过了饭点。

🏢 哪些公司在用K8s?不是只有大厂!

除了BAT,以下类型企业也越来越常用K8s:

公司类型

K8s应用场景

云厂商

提供K8s集群服务,如阿里云ACK、腾讯云TKE

金融/银行

高可用系统、微服务架构

游戏公司

动态扩容、发布更新频繁

SaaS公司

多租户架构,自动部署

教育/直播平台

高并发访问,流量突增时弹性伸缩

除了上述行业之外,只要有linux操作系统的公司,都会用到k8s

🧭 学K8s,职业路线怎么选?

如果你正在规划职业发展,K8s 是以下方向的“加分项”甚至“入场券”:

  • 🎯 DevOps 工程师

  • 🎯 自动化运维(平台运维)、高级运维

  • 🎯 云原生工程师 / 云平台管理员

  • 🎯 后端开发工程师(微服务方向)

  • 🎯 系统架构师(中高级)

  • 🎯 SRE / 平台稳定性专家

等等.....

💰 岗位薪资对比:懂K8s就是更值钱?

我们从主流招聘平台(如Boss直聘、拉勾、猎聘)统计了几个典型岗位在“掌握K8s”与否时的薪资差异,以下为粗略范围:

岗位

不要求K8s

要求K8s/有K8s经验

涨幅参考

运维工程师

10K-15K

16K-25K

🔼30%-60%

DevOps工程师

13K-20K

20K-35K

🔼50%-80%

后端开发工程师

15K-22K

22K-35K(微服务+容器)

🔼40%-60%

SRE工程师

18K-25K

28K-45K

🔼60%+

云原生平台工程师

---

30K-50K(必须K8s)

入门门槛

📌 结论:K8s 不只是技术提升,更是薪资杠杆。

在一线城市,一个懂K8s的中级工程师,收入上限可比不懂者高出 10K+。

📄 简历怎么写,才能让 K8s 成为加分项?

你可能已经掌握了K8s基本技能,甚至有实际经验,但如果简历写法不对,也可能被HR“扫一眼就错过”。

🔍 招聘JD中的K8s“暗语”,你读懂了吗?

很多公司在招聘时不会直接写“K8s经验必备”,但他们的描述已经默认你会

下面是你在JD中经常会看到的一些关键词,它们其实就是在“对标K8s技能”:

JD关键词

实际含义

熟悉CI/CD流程

能用Jenkins/GitLab等在K8s中发布

熟悉容器化部署

至少掌握 Docker + K8s 基本部署

有微服务经验

服务部署、路由、限流一般用K8s实现

熟悉服务发现、配置中心

涉及K8s内DNS、ConfigMap/Secrets、Ingress等

有自动化运维能力

熟悉K8s API,可能要写脚本、用Operator

熟悉云平台(如阿里云)

云K8s(ACK、TKE)是核心平台之一

有系统调优经验

涉及Pod资源配置、HPA、调度器优化等

有监控经验

一般用Prometheus + Grafana + Alertmanager对接K8s

📌 结论:K8s已是JD的“隐性基础能力”
很多岗位表面在招“后端 / 运维 / 云平台工程师”,实际已经默认你能用K8s部署、调试和维护服务。

📌 总结一句话:

K8s 不只是“运维要会”,而是每一个与“应用上线、部署、性能”相关的技术人,都该掌握的通用能力。

📢 无论你是开发、测试、DBA、架构还是运维、产品、项目,只要你想走得远,K8s 这块“砖”,迟早要搬!

听过很多同行说,自己每个月就盯盯监控,连一下网线就好了,赚个六千多块钱,也不知道四十岁了要怎么办。K8S这种所谓的时代新兴的东西,到底是坑还是真东西,你怎么看?

Logo

欢迎加入DeepSeek 技术社区。在这里,你可以找到志同道合的朋友,共同探索AI技术的奥秘。

更多推荐